Generated by the tool Ultimate Automizer [1,2] which implements
an automata theoretic approach [3] to software verification.
This SMT script belongs to a set of SMT scripts that was generated by
applying Ultimate Automizer to benchmarks [4] from the SV-COMP 2019 [5,6].
This script might _not_ contain all SMT commands that are used by
Ultimate Automizer. In order to satisfy the restrictions of
the SMT-COMP we have to drop e.g., the commands for getting
values (resp. models), unsatisfiable cores and interpolants.
